BREAKING: Merritt & Meredith to join Morgantown City Council; Price elected to Board of Ed.

New city council members Allen Meredith and Dionne Merritt

Dionne Merritt and Allen Meredith  will be joining four incumbents - Sharon Johnson (Phelps), Terrell House, Russell Givens, and Gary Southerland - as members of a new Morgantown City Council that will take office in January.  Current council member Rick Scott did not seek reelection.      

According to unofficial vote totals released by the Butler County Clerk's office for the city's two precincts (East Morgantown and West Morgantown) and absentees, Sharon Johnson led the ticket with 459 votes.  Incumbents Terrell House garnered 436 votes; Russell Given tallied 434; and Gary Southerland notched 433.

The two new members - Dionne Merritt and Allen Meredith - received 384 vote and 307 votes, respectively.

Incumbent Edra Dean Hampton fell short in her bid for a second term with 264 votes.  

Rounding out the field were Harold Ray West with 298 votes; Adam Williams 194; Casey Turci 175; and Todd Meredith 166. 

In the race for a seat on the Butler County Board of Education for the First District, Charles Price received 329 votes, defeating Leslie Turci, who tallied 195 votes.
